First things first, before we dive into the different tying techniques, let's go over what you'll need: a t-shirt (obviously), scissors, and some creativity. Now, let's get started!

The first technique we'll cover is the basic knot. Take the bottom hem of your shirt and tie it in a knot at your waist. This look is perfect for high-waisted pants or shorts and adds a cute touch to your outfit.

Next up, we have the twist and tie technique. Grab the middle of your shirt and twist it until it forms a tight rope-like shape. Then, tie it in a knot at your waist just like the basic knot. This look gives your outfit a more fitted and stylish appearance.

If you're feeling adventurous, try out the front-tie technique. Take the bottom hem of your shirt and tie it in a knot at the center of your chest. This look is great for showing off your midriff and adds a fun and casual vibe to any outfit.

Now, let's move onto the side-tie technique. Take the bottom hem of your shirt and tie it in a knot on one side of your waist. This look is perfect for adding a pop of color to a plain outfit and creates a flattering hourglass silhouette.

Another way to tie your t-shirt is by creating a criss-cross pattern. Take the bottom hem of your shirt and tie it in a knot just above your hip. Then, create another knot on the opposite side of your waist. Finally, take the two ends and tie them together at the center of your waist to create a criss-cross pattern. This look is trendy and unique!

Now that we've covered five different techniques, it's important to note that these aren't the only ways to tie a t-shirt. The possibilities are endless and can be personalized to fit your own style. Experiment with different shapes and patterns until you find the perfect look.

However, before you start cutting up your shirts, it's important to make sure they're the right size. A shirt that's too big or too small won't turn out the way you want it to, so make sure to try on your shirt before you start cutting and tying.

Additionally, not all fabrics are suitable for tying. Thin and stretchy materials like jersey work best for tying, while stiffer fabrics may not gather well. Keep this in mind when choosing which shirts to modify.

Step 1: Pick the Right T-Shirt

Not all t-shirts are created equal when it comes to tying them up. Choose a t-shirt that is loose-fitting and long enough to tie comfortably. You do not want to be pulling at the shirt all day or have it ride up because it is too short.

Step 2: Determine Your Fit

Before you start tying your shirt, decide how tight you want it to be. Generally, t-shirts are tied up to create a cropped look or to cinch in at the waist.

Step 3: The Basic Tie

Grab the bottom of the shirt in the middle and fold it upwards once. Take the folded part in one hand and the rest of the shirt in the other hand. Tie the two pieces together tightly in a knot.

Step 4: The Side Knot

If you prefer a more dramatic look, try the side knot. Start by grabbing the bottom left-hand corner of the shirt and tie it tightly in a knot around the middle of the shirt. Repeat the process on the right side. This style creates a fun asymmetrical look.

Step 5: The Twist Knot

If you want a knot that is a little more intricate, try the twist knot. First, gather the bottom of the shirt and twist it tightly. Then, fold the twisted part up once and tie it into a knot at the waist.

Step 6: The Braid Knot

For an even more unique look, try the braid knot. Divide the bottom of the shirt into three equal parts and braid them tightly. Tie the end of the braid in a knot at the waist.

Step 7: The Tucked-In Knot

If you do not want to show off your midriff, try the tucked-in knot. Tie your t-shirt as usual, then tuck it into your pants or skirt. This look can be paired with high-waisted bottoms for a retro vibe.

The Basic Knot

The simplest way to tie a T-shirt is to create a basic knot at the bottom. To do this, take the bottom of the shirt and twist it tightly to form a rope-like structure. Then, tie that rope into a knot, making sure that it feels secure. This technique is relatively easy to perform, but can sometimes come undone during the course of the day.

The Half-Tie

The half-tie technique involves tying only the front portion of the T-shirt, leaving the back portion to hang loose. Simply grab the bottom of the T-shirt and pull it upwards, then tie it in a knot over your belly button. This technique is easy to perform and creates a fun, casual look.

The Side Knot

The side knot technique involves tying a knot on one side of the T-shirt, creating an asymmetrical look. To do this, take the bottom of the T-shirt and pull it towards one side, then tie it in a knot at the hip. This technique works well with high-waisted pants or skirts.

The Twist and Tuck

The twist and tuck technique involves twisting the T-shirt and tucking it under itself, creating a bunched-up effect at the bottom. To do this, twist the bottom of the T-shirt around a few times, then tuck it under itself so that the bunched-up part is visible. This technique takes a bit more effort to perform, but creates a unique and playful look.

The Braided Tie

The braided tie technique involves braiding the bottom of the T-shirt, creating a bohemian-inspired look. To do this, divide the bottom of the T-shirt into three sections and braid them together tightly. Then, tie the braid in a knot to secure it. This technique is relatively difficult to perform, but creates a striking look.

The Loop and Twist

The loop and twist technique involves tying a side knot and then looping the hanging part back through the knot, creating a twisted effect. To do this, tie a side knot as described in the previous section, then take the hanging part and loop it back through the knot. This technique requires some dexterity, but creates a stylish and sophisticated look.

The Ruched Tie

The ruched tie technique involves gathering the bottom of the T-shirt and tying it off-center, creating a flattering draped effect. To do this, gather the fabric on one side of the shirt and tie it in a knot at the hip. This technique is easy to perform and creates a feminine, playful look.

The Crop Top

The crop top technique involves tying the T-shirt just below the bust line, creating a cropped look. To do this, grab the bottom of the T-shirt and pull it upwards until it sits just below your bust line. Then, tie it in a knot to secure it. This technique is a little risqué but can be very flattering if done correctly.

The Half-and-Half

The half-and-half technique involves tying one side of the T-shirt and leaving the other side untied, creating a quirky and individual look. To do this, tie a knot on one side of the T-shirt and leave the other side hanging freely. This technique is easy to perform and creates a fun and playful look.

The Off-the-Shoulder Tie

The off-the-shoulder tie technique involves pulling the neckline of the T-shirt down over one shoulder and tying a knot on the opposite side, creating an off-the-shoulder look. To do this, pull the neckline of the T-shirt down over one shoulder and tie a knot on the opposite side, just below your armpit. This technique creates a flirty, summery look that works well with high-waisted shorts or skirts.

The Classic Knot

The classic knot is one of the easiest ways to tie your t-shirt. This style works well with baggy or oversized t-shirts, especially those made with soft fabrics. Here's how to do it in three simple steps:

  1. Take both ends of the hem of your t-shirt evenly and cross them over each other, making an X shape just above your belly button
  2. Next, grab the bottom of the t-shirt where the fabric crosses and pull up to make a knot. Make sure the knot is tight enough, but not so much that it budges the fabric unnaturally
  3. If you wish to adjust the length, leave excess fabric on either side or cut it off with scissors

The Front Knot

Are you looking to add some edge and show off your waistline? If yes, then go for the front knot, which is a stylish and flirtatious alternative to the classic knot. Follow these steps to achieve this look:

  1. Grab the hem of your shirt and pull it away from your body, tucking it under itself so that the back of the shirt is showing. Only the front portion of the shirt should be visible when you are done
  2. Take both ends of the front t-shirt tails and tie them into a knot in the middle
  3. Adjust the length by cutting the excess fabric or leaving some on either side according to your preference

The Side Knot

If you're bored with the classic front knot and want to switch things up, the side knot is a great option. The side knot also gives a layered look and can take a basic t-shirt from bland to trendy. Here's how to get it right:

  1. Gather the fabric on one side of the top, starting at the hem and working up to the underarm area
  2. Pull the fabric together, twisting it once or twice until it forms a small bundle
  3. Tie the bundle into a small knot at your desired height
  4. If you prefer a looser fit, start with a few twists on the fabric and tie it after that. Adjust the length by cutting or leaving the excess fabric as per your style

The Braided Knot

The braided knot adds a touch of elegance and sophistication to your outfits. It also works great for those hot summer days where you want to look chic but stay cool at the same time. Follow these simple steps to achieve this look:

  1. Cut off the front hem of the t-shirt into three portions approximately two inches wide, starting from the center and working outwards
  2. Braid the cut pieces together just like you would braid hair
  3. Tie a knot onto the bottom-center portion of the finished braid in front

2. How can I tie a knot in the front of my t-shirt?

Tying a knot in the front of your t-shirt is an easy way to add some flair. Follow these steps:

  1. Pick a spot on the bottom center of the shirt
  2. Pinch the fabric and twist it in one direction
  3. Wrap the twisted fabric around your finger to form a loop
  4. Tuck the loop through the hole and pull tight to knot the fabric

3. How do I tie a t-shirt on the side?

You can give your t-shirt some shape by tying it on the side. Here's how:

  1. Choose which side you want to tie by pinching the fabric at the point where you want the knot
  2. Twist and roll the pinch of fabric into a tight spiral
  3. Pull the spiral to one side and loop it around the back of the shirt
  4. Tie the spiral onto the back portion of the shirt with a tight double knot

4. Can I use a rubber band to tie a t-shirt?

Yes, you can use a rubber band to tie your t-shirt for a more secure hold. Here's how:

  1. Choose where you want to tie your shirt with the rubber band
  2. Pinch the fabric and twist it tightly into a spiral
  3. Wrap the rubber band around the spiral to secure it in place
